FreeCharge  surges ahead with 5 million mobile  wallet  users; launches  gas payment service

What began as a mobile phone  recharge service  has broadened to include a wide range of utility payments
Bangalore, November 19, 2015: Leading digital payments platform FreeCharge,  has launched  a gas bill payment (pipeline gas connection) service for customers on its website and Android app.
The company has further strengthened its online utility bill payment category by adding new billers to electricity bill payment services and also introducing landline bill payments.
Customers can pay their pipeline gas bills sitting at home or on the go with a click using FreeCharge Wallet, credit/ debit card, net banking and save time. FreeCharge has associated with five major Gas Pipeline providers including Mahanagar Gas Ltd, Indraprasth Gas, Gujarat Gas Company Limited, GSPC Gas Company Limited and Adani Gas hence enabling consumers across regions of Delhi & NCR, Mumbai and Gujarat to take benefits of this newly added service.
Starting with eight electricity boards in August, FreeCharge has now partnered with 21 electricity boards, quickly scaling the services to cater to customer requirements across India. Some of the leading players include BEST, BSES, NDPL and BESCOM among others, providing the facility of paying electricity bills to the users across all major cities including Mumbai, Bangalore, Delhi & NCR, Jodhpur, Jaipur, Gujarat, Assam, Tripura, Chhattisgarh and many more.
The service in the telecom bill segment is now extended to landline bill payments and customers can pay Airtel and BSNL landline bills across the country along with MTNL in Delhi.

By end October, FreeCharge had crossed 5 million mark in mobile wallet
users, a 4x wallet user base growth in less than four weeks.
It was the fastest to reach 1 million mark within a week of the launch
on September 25  2015.

The recently revamped app on Android   -- soon to be available on Windows and iOS -- introduces some new  features:
 With ‘Refer N Earn’, customers can get up to Rs  1000 cashback by sharing their unique referral code with their friends on messengers like WhatsApp, Facebook and other social media platforms. Once their friends apply the code on their first recharge they both can get a cashback of  Rs  50.
With ‘Spin N Win’ customers on any recharge or bill payment(s) will earn a token which can be then used to play the ‘Spin N Win’. Users can get up to Rs.1, 00,000 FreeCharge Wallet cashback which can then be used across all Snapdeal companies as well as to pay bill and recharge on FreeCharge. The initial response to the feature has been great.
